Description:
Have you wondered about SQL Always On Availability Groups? What is it? How does SQL Server High Availability benefit your environment? What considerations are involved in the design? How do you install it? Learn how can you use this to extend ConfigMgr high availability capabilities. Tips and tricks. Come learn the latest update to this technology from two industry experts.

What you will learn:
  • SQL High Availability Options - FCI vs Always On Availability Groups
  • Efficiently moving the ConfigMgr DB to an Availability Group
  • ConfigMgr HA
